Sundaram-Clayton Ltd (formerly Sundaram-Clayton DCD Limited) has submitted its Annual Secretarial Compliance Report for the year ended 31 March 2025, as required under SEBI's Listing Regulations. Practicing Company Secretary B Chandra reviewed the company's compliance with SEBI Act, SEBI (LODR) Regulations, Insider Trading norms, Takeover Regulations, and other applicable rules. The company was found compliant on all 13 parameters checked, including Secretarial Standards, policy adoption, website disclosures, director eligibility, related-party transactions, and insider trading. No penalties or actions were taken by SEBI or stock exchanges against the company, its promoters, or directors during the year. One prior query from the stock exchange regarding related-party transaction approvals was satisfactorily addressed, as the company had only listed in December 2023 and the transaction value was within the 10% threshold.
